There is a fairly good population of whitetails in that area and some real nice ones come out every year.  One thing I would do is buy a Potlach permit for their land and buy a potlach map of the area which shows there land, state of Idaho and Forest Service.  You can buy them at http://recreation.potlatchcorp.com/

Definitely get a Potlach permit. That is a pretty wolfy area that has been hit hard by them and some bad winters. Deer numbers are WAY down in that area. There are still some nice bucks but don't expect to see many animals.

 :yeah:  My folks own land near Pierce and I deer hunt there occasionally...I have noticed a big decline in deer numbers since around '08.  Not sure what the cause is...wolves, winters, disease, ??? a bunch of things??  There are deer there just have to work a little harder for them.
